Onchocerca volvulus OV16 protein, GST Tag
The OV16 antigen, localizes to the hypodermis, cuticle, and uterus of female O. volvulus is regarded as a highly sensitive and specific antigen for detection of IgG4 in people with prior exposure to onchocerciasis. It has an open reading frame that encodes a 152- amino acid polypeptide containing a 16-amino acid putative signal peptide. Enzyme-linked Immunosorbent Assay serological testing of OV-16 antigen is a diagnostic tool for determining effective elimination of the parasite.
